New Delhi [India], October 27 (ANI): IndianOil reports its highest-ever first-half sales volumes and a sharp rise in profit for April-September 2025, led by stronger refining margins and steady marketing, according to an IndianOil press release.

The company's standalone net profit for H1 FY2025-26 is Rs 13,299 crore, up from Rs 2,823 crore a year earlier. Revenue from operations is Rs 4,21,600 crore, compared with Rs 4,11,138 crore in the same period last year. At the group level, revenue stands at Rs 4,28,297 crore and net profit is Rs 14,999 crore, higher than Rs 4,18,480 crore and Rs 3,274 crore, respectively, a year ago. The company says the improvement in profits is mainly due to higher refining and marketing margins.
